Tweet Talk: Navigating Twitter's Fast-Paced World
Twitter, that ever-evolving platform, can be a whirlwind of posts. It's a constant stream of musings, making it easy to get distracted. But fear not! With the right approaches, you can navigate Twitter's rapid pace and emerge as a savvy tweeter.
- First by clarifying your aspirations. What do you hope to achieve on Twitter? Connect with like-minded individuals? Share your expertise? Promote your business?
- Engage accounts that interest you. Don't be afraid to unfollow accounts that disrupt your experience.
- Compose engaging tweets that spark conversation. Use keywords strategically to connect with new audiences.
- Participate in discussions. Respond to updates that spark your interest.
Bear this in mind that Twitter is a interactive platform. It's about networking with others and expressing yourself. Don't be afraid to be yourself.

Craft Your Brand Online: A Guide to Instagram, Pinterest, and Twitter
Building a strong brand online is crucial for any business or individual looking to succeed. Platforms like Instagram, Pinterest, and Twitter offer powerful opportunities to connect with your ideal audience.
First understanding each platform's unique strengths. Instagram is image-based, making it ideal for brands that can present their products or services in an attractive way. Pinterest is a discovery platform where users search ideas and solutions. Twitter is known for its instantaneous nature, making it perfect for sharing news and engaging in conversations.
Develop a consistent brand personality across all platforms. This will enable you to build reputation with your audience. Interact with your followers by responding to comments and messages, and host contests or giveaways to grow engagement.
Remember to track your results and modify your strategy accordingly. By consistently creating high-quality content and communicating with your audience, you can cultivate a strong online brand that will assist you achieve your objectives.
